"Golf by the Way" (Stylised as Golf BTW) is a fast-paced real-time mini-golf party game with cute visuals, developed by the "PieSevenGun" studio. The game introduces a concept where the player can play golf, hit their friends' golf balls, and even hit their friends. [1] The game is planned for release in 2024, on Steam and the Nintendo Switch platform. "Golf by the Way" offers keyboard controls and controller systems. The maximum number of players for casual mode is four. [2] The gameplay objective is to get the golf ball past the rivals and hazards on the map. The players can hit their rivals and their golf balls to interrupt them.

Gameplay

The objective of “Golf by the Way” is to swing a golf ball according to each player’s color towards the golf hole through obstacles in various maps and interrupt other players from reaching the goal before they achieve the highest score at the end.

In “Golf by the Way”, the players control a character that they can walk and run around the map with a golf club that they can charge to swing and hit the ball, landing it in a position that gives the players an advantage over their opponents. Along the way, they can also swing their golf club into other players’ golf balls, slowing them down and reducing their advantage. Additionally, the players can directly hit other players, making it even more challenging for them to hit their golf ball. [1]

In “Golf by the Way”, there are currently two modes available:

The first mode is the Casual mode, where the objective is to swing the player’s golf ball into the golf hole through obstacles on the terrain to achieve victory and interrupt other players from achieving the same goal. The second mode is called the Hockey mode. In this mode, the players are separated into two teams and swing their hockey puck into the opponent's hockey goal to gain points over opponents and achieve victory with a higher score at the end of the game when the time is set. [2]

In casual mode, the game provides an option for the players to choose how long they want to play. Casual mode has 3, 6, 9, and 12 rounds to choose from. In each game, if the players can’t end the round in 2.30 minutes, the round will be forced to end. [1] [2]

Development

Game concept and inspiration

The initial concept of the game began with the idea, "What if we create a mini-golf game that allows players to interact with rivals and the environment?" This idea was proposed by the team's game designer. The game was inspired by " Madagascar: Tiki Minigolf," a game that challenges players with obstacles. The team agreed to develop a golf game that offers players more interactivity, rather than just hitting the golf ball into the hole. Initially, the director wanted to find a company that provides juniors with work opportunities in the game industry. He gathered his team members and founded Golf by The Way, their first game, with support from Quantum Peaks Studio since 2020. [4]

The in-game view is set to be a top-down view to allow players to inspect the whole map and plan the route for the golf ball. Currently, Golf by The Way has three maps for players to enjoy: The Cove, The Cemetery, and The Candy. [1] Each map has its unique inspiration behind it.

Map

The inspiration for in-game maps comes from the idea "Hit everywhere, Hit everything", which means the team had to design how the player interacts with objects on each map. Consequently, the director gathered ideas from his teammates about where they thought it would be extraordinary to play golf, aiming to give the players an interesting and fun aesthetic. [4]

The cove was developed first, driven by the team's passion. Assembling the pirate theme, they considered how fun it could be to have that atmosphere in the game. [4] They designed pirate boats in the scene, so players need to avoid hitting the golf ball into the water or they will sink to the bottom of the sea and must start from the beginning again. Other challenges and interactive objects the developers placed within the cove include a turtle, which the players will slip on if they step on it, and coconuts that the other players gather and intentionally hit to you. Another feature is the cannon on the map, which players can use to reach the goal faster.

The second map is the cemetery. This map's idea emerged when the team discussed how chaotic it could be if people played golf in a cemetery, disturbing the dead. [4]The angry ghosts will try to hit you on this map. There is also a spider web that the player can hit to summon a spider to create a bridge to cross a toxic stream. The featured tool provided to the player is a magic pot, which teleports the player to another pot on the other side.

The last map is Candyland. Its concept starts with a simple idea, "Who doesn't like candy?" said one of the team members. Initially, this map was designed to have a cute aesthetic of sweets and candy. Later, the developers added a Christmas theme to it. So, the decorations relate to Christmas and winter. [4]More gimmicks were added to the map such as a gingerbread house, a single gingerbread that can be broken by the player, and ice cream that the player can use to freeze their rivals, and then reaching the goal faster through that interruption.

Each map provides features to enhance the game's fun and interest. For example, in the cove, the map includes cannons to launch players and golf balls across the terrain. These utilities can assist players in traversing the map or disrupting their rivals.

Cosmetics

The game aims to have its players enjoy its fun atmosphere, so it provides cosmetics to unlock by completing achievements. Each player can also customize the skin they like to display in-game. The character is designed to be round and short. The hat is designed to be big and chunky, to align with the game’s aesthetic. The golf club cosmetic is also designed to have a fun look, such as BBQ, boba tea, guitar, etc. [1] [5]
